An historic four-star 17th Century Oxford hotel has today announced the completion of a major refurbishment, following £2.5million investment in a 17-bedroom extension and new Champagne Terrace Bar and Lounge. The Mercure Oxford Eastgate Hotel in Oxford, owned and managed by leading hotel investment and management company Amaris Hospitality, has overseen the substantial transformation of a new accommodation wing - supporting a major enhancement of its accommodation offering and the creation of much-needed additional capacity, particularly for the peak tourist season. Through the refurbishment, the hotel now offers 81 bedrooms, renovated to incorporate the traditional feel of the 17th century
